Sales of the Phonebooks have slowed. Income is down. Dave needs an infusion of ready cash to pay off Gerhard for his half of the company. As we all learned at the end of Jaka's Story:

"Necessity" she's the Mother of Confession...er, Invention.

So Dave turns to the long speculated follow-up to Cerebus (first mentioned in Latter Days):



As Dave said in the notes:
    One of my favorite parts of Cerebus was drawing The Girls of Fruitcake Park (for which I had been pulling out photo reference for a number of months: I think I had about four hundred more Girls of Fruitcake Park than I could fit into forty pages, let alone three). Gave me an excuse to buy copies of Elle and Teen People (although that is the relatively aged Michelle Pfeiffer in the lower left of page 361 -amazing exception that proves the rule). Then I turned over my photo reference to Gerhard and let him do some as well.
    When people ask me if I have anything planned after Cerebus this is about all that comes to mind: cute teenaged girls in my best Al Williamson photo-realism style. Interesting, Dave. But what would the book be about?
    I just told you, cute teenaged girls in my best Al Williamson photo-realism style. If I think of anything story-wise (which isn't likely to happen), I'll let you know.
    I remember enthusing to Chester Brown about the Girls of Fruitcake Park and him admitting that he had had a very good time drawing the Playmates from photo-reference for his graphic novel, The Playboy.
And thus: glamourpuss was born!
